Installation & Configuration Guide

Stage 1: Pre-Installation (Prep & Safety)

  1. Power Lockout: Disconnect the primary AC line power feeding the door operator header box. Confirm zero voltage at the transformer output using a digital multimeter.
  2. ESD Protection: Attach a grounded ESD wrist strap before touching the replacement module.
  3. Documentation: Take clear photographs of all wiring terminations, cable routings, and DIP switch settings on the existing board.

Stage 2: Removal

  1. Unclip or unscrew the terminal block connectors from the board. Avoid pulling directly on the individual wires.
  2. Remove the retaining screws securing the board to the header track chassis.
  3. Lift the old module straight off its mounting standoffs to prevent bending any alignment pins or scoring the rear heat sink.

Stage 3: Installation (Clone & Seat)

  1. Match the DIP switch settings (door direction, hold-open time, speed settings) on the new MC-151-01B to match the old board exactly.
  2. Mount the new MC-151-01B onto the chassis standoffs and tighten retaining screws to 0.8 N·m.
  3. Reattach all wiring terminal plugs firmly into their corresponding headers.

Stage 4: Power-On & Testing

  1. Re-apply 24V power. Verify the main power status LED illuminates solid green without warning tones.
  2. Execute a manual activation test. Observe door opening speed, slow-down zone, and backcheck braking.
  3. Test safety sensors with a test barrier to ensure immediate reversing action works as intended.

Firmware/Software Versions & Upgrade Notes

  • Hardware Revisioning: The MC-151-01B revision features upgraded onboard power-filtering circuits compared to older “01A” variants.
  • Firmware Compatibility: Firmware is permanently burned to the onboard EPROM at the OEM factory. No external software flasher or field updates are required or supported.
  • Compatibility Warning: Do not attempt to swap harness connectors with non-B suffix variants (such as MC-151-01) without validating pinout diagrams. Connector keying is identical, but pin functions for auxiliary safety inputs differ slightly between sub-revisions.

Is the MC-151-01B a direct drop-in replacement for older MC-151 models?

Yes, the MC-151-01B serves as a direct functional replacement for the standard MC-151 series in most standard sliding door operator track layouts. Always check the DIP switch configuration on your original board and replicate the positions precisely before restoring power.

Does replacing this controller require specialized software or programmers?

No software setup or external handheld terminal is needed. The MC-151-01B operates via onboard potentiometers and DIP switches for parameter adjustment (such as door speed, braking distance, and hold-open duration).
